Almost all the excursions for adventure stuff is going to be cheaper out of Jaco as it is all so close unlike going out of San Jose. In Jaco, I recommend to my clients the Jose's Crocodile Tour (http://crocodilerivertour.com/), ATV tour (with good advice from Brooklynkid above (http://axrjaco.net/)), zip lines (http://www.canopyvistalossuenos.com/) and a day trip to Manuel Antonio as the top 4. If you like hiking, Manuel Antonio is a MUST. They have recently put in a ton of boardwalks that make the trekking much easier than when they were sand or gravel and there are miles of neat trails to explore. If you want a boat cruise, try the water taxi between Jaco and Montezuma...a neat counter culture town with a nice beach and waterfalls.

Golf in Jaco is at Los Suenos while in San Jose, there are several courses but I like Valle del Sol.
http://www.golflaiguana.com/
http://www.vallesol.com/eng/golf.html

Out of San Jose, the best tour is probably to the two volcanoes, Poas and Irazu. Poas has a huge crater and is still active...you will smell the sulfur. There is also a good hike over to a neat crater lake. Many tours will also include La Paz waterfall gardens (http://www.waterfallgardens.com/index.php). Irazu is the highest volcano in CR at over 11k feet with a view of both oceans on a clear day. Maybe the best thing about Irazu is next door Turrialba. If you get lucky, you might see it REALLY erupt. Has been doing it every few weeks for the last few months. These are all videos shot from Irazu.
